From af925fe4fa59ce9eabcc8d18f0bd001b28592ec3 Mon Sep 17 00:00:00 2001 From: Corinna Vinschen Date: Mon, 8 Aug 2005 15:33:32 +0000 Subject: * fhandler_process.cc (fhandler_process::open): Allow opening of /proc//fd for reading. * fhandler_registry.cc (fhandler_registry::open): Ditto for registry keys. --- winsup/cygwin/fhandler_process.cc |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'winsup/cygwin/fhandler_process.cc') diff --git a/winsup/cygwin/fhandler_process.cc b/winsup/cygwin/fhandler_process.cc index 7dca21747..127c91e51 100644 --- a/winsup/cygwin/fhandler_process.cc +++ b/winsup/cygwin/fhandler_process.cc @@ -293,9 +293,8 @@ fhandler_process::open (int flags, mode_t mode) } if (process_file_no == PROCESS_FD) { - set_errno (EISDIR); - res = 0; - goto out; + flags |= O_DIROPEN; + goto success; } if (flags & O_WRONLY) { -- cgit v1.2.3